1414869 Heat-treating foodstuffs BURGER EISENWERKE AG 20 March 1973 [25 March 1972] 13458/73 Heading A2D [Also in Division F4] An apparatus for heat-treating foodstuffs comprises a chamber, means for circulating hot air over foodstuff disposed within the chamber, adjusting means for varying the rate of air flow and control means for controlling the adjusting means, the control means being operable to pre-select an air flow chosen from a plurality of desired constant air flows and at least one programmed varying air flow. An apparatus of the above type is shown in Fig. 1 and comprises a housing 1 provided with a motor-driven fan 3 and air guide plates 5. The rotational speed of the fan and thus the rate of flow of air, which is heated by electrical heating elements 8, is regulated by means of pre-selector switch 6. This switch is operable to select one of a plurality of desired constant flows or a programmed varying flow. There may also be provided a control unit for controlling the flow-adjusting means in accordance with the result of a comparison between the desired rate of air flow as selected by the control means with the actual rate of air flow. The apparatus is particularly applicable to the baking, roasting or thawing of foodstuffs. |
